#06bdc1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06bdc1 is composed of 2.4% red, 74.1%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.9% cyan, 2.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 181.3 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 39%. #06bdc1 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#007b83.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#06bdc1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06bdc1 has RGB values of R:6, G:189,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 441793.

Shades and Tints of #06bdc1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000303 is the darkest color, while #effefe is the lightest one.
